Fix for infinite loop in Build2DFaces::_find_edge_intersections #76520

This PR solves issue #73927 in which _find_edge_intersections could loop infinitely while creating new faces from edge intersections by keeping track of which edges we have already processed and skipping edges with the same points and uvs that come up in subsequent loops.

Had some concern about the glitchy faces that appear in subtract mode, but that appears to also occur in the most recent master post- #74771 so I'm not sure they really need to be covered in this fix, or if its even related.

Try LocalVector

Copy link
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

LocalVector doesn't work here as the .find(), both for LocalVector (core/templates/local_vector.h(251)) and std Vector, don't seem able to parse LocalVector as a type for equality checking:

error C2678: binary '==': no operator found which takes a left-hand operand of type 'const T' (or there is no acceptable conversion)
        with
        [
            T=LocalVector<Vector2,uint32_t,false,false>
        ]

I'm a little over my head here trying to parse what would need to change for this to be allowed.
